    [Verb]  | "ap*por*tion" | \ ə-ˈpȯr-shən \


    1: to divide and share out according to a plan; especially : to make a proportionate division or distribution of


    Origin: 15th century ;

     Borrowed from Anglo-French aporcioner, apporcioner "to divide up, assess (a tax)," (also continental Middle French apporcionner), borrowed from Medieval Latin apportiōnāre, from Latin ap- {see: |ap-:1|ad-} + Medieval Latin portiōnāre "to divide into portions" {mat|portion:2|};

    [Verb]  | "apportioning" 


    1: to give as a share or portion;


      * e.g., " ... apportioned the profits according to years of service with the company "





    2: to give out (something) to appropriate individuals;


      * e.g., " ... apportioned the grant money to the winners of the competition "
